Example 3: Configure Multiple Spanning Tree (MSTP) on the MCT Clients

MSTP (802.1s) allows mutliple VLANs to be managed by a single STP instance, and several VLANs
can be mapped to a reduced number of spanning-tree instances. Use MSTP on MCT clients to ensure
loop-free topology for one or more VLANs that have a similar Layer 2 topology.

MSTP requires that BPDU flooding be enabled on the MCT Cluster devices. This example is based on
the network topology shown in

Figure 38

on page 209.

Router-1 configuration

Router-1(config)# bpdu-flood-enable

Warning - Any recieved untagged BPDUs will now be flooded to all the ports.

Router-2 configuration

Router-2(config)# bpdu-flood-enable

Warning - Any received untagged BPDUs will now be flooded to all the ports.

Client-1 configuration

Client-1(config)# mstp scope all

Enter MSTP scope would remove STP and topology group related configuration for system

Are you sure? (enter ‘y’ or ‘n’): y

‘MSTP Start’ need to be entered in order to activate this MSTP feature

Client-1(config)# mstp start

Client-1(config)# mstp instance 1 vlan 1901
